Can bats bite through clothes?
Do not use pillowcases, blankets or towels as bats may bite through fabric. Approach the bat slowly and place the container over the bat. Then slide a piece of cardboard underneath the bat and flip the container over, trapping the bat inside. If a bat bites you, you will likely feel it.If you are awake and conscious, you will likely feel a bat bite because they feel like sharp needle jabs. According to the United States Center of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), most people usually know when they have been bitten by a bat.

All bats can bite through surgical type gloves; surgical type gloves are good for preventing bat saliva reaching the handler's skin. Depending upon the reason for handling, you may need to use different gloves for each bat to avoid saliva being passed from bat to bat.How does bat bite look like?
Due to literary comparisons between bats and vampires, some people expect a bat bite to resemble fang marks. In truth, bat teeth are so sharp and so tiny, they might not leave any mark at all. If they do, it will more closely resemble a pin prick. It is uncommon for a full set of puncture marks to accompany a bite.Do bats land on you?

Bat bite sizeBats have tiny teeth that leave minuscule puncture marks less than 1 mm in diameter. Their scratches are also very small, and are usually no more than 1 cm long.

When a bat is seen, seek to enclose it into as small a portion of the house as possible. If he is in your bedroom, close the bedroom door, and place a towel at the base (bats can crawl under doors). Step 2. Determine if anyone or any pet was bitten by the bat.Where would a bat hide in a bedroom?
Check high first, behind curtains and wall hangings. Check low, on the floor under items (bats can crawl). Generally bats can be anywhere, and they can fit in holes with diameters of 3/8 inch.Will keeping a light on keep bats away?
